Gorilla Technology in Consortium with NC Digy Smart Cities and AECOM Signs MoU to Transform Santa Marta into an AI-Powered Smart City

London, United Kingdom - Newsfile Corp. - January 8, 2025 - Gorilla Technology Group Inc. (NASDAQ: GRRR) ("Gorilla" or the "Company"), in a consortium with NC Digy Smart Cities and AECOM (NYSE: ACM), is proud to announce the signing of a landmark MoU with the City of Santa Marta, Columbia.

This ground-breaking collaboration marks the beginning of Santa Marta's transformation into an AI-powered smart city, setting the stage for broader opportunities across Colombia and the Latin American region.

The MoU, coordinated in collaboration with CAF, Development of Bank of Latin America and its Executive Director Sergio Díaz-Granados Guida, was signed in a high-profile ceremony attended by Santa Marta's Mayor, representatives of the British Government and industry leaders, underscoring a unified commitment to leveraging AI and advanced technologies to drive urban progress and economic growth.

Santa Marta: A New Era of AI-Powered Innovation

The consortium's combined solutions will empower Santa Marta to become a benchmark for AI-driven urban transformation. By integrating Artificial Intelligence into every layer of the city's infrastructure, the project promises to enhance safety, connectivity and operational efficiency. Key AI-driven components include:

  • AI-Enhanced Smart Lighting: Deployment of AI video analytics, environmental sensors, and advanced Wi-Fi and 5G capabilities. These systems will enable real-time data collection and analysis to improve safety, reduce energy consumption and optimise urban planning.
  • Cybersecure Communication Nodes: AI-driven cybersecurity will protect the city's critical communication infrastructure, including nodes that integrate fibre optic connectivity and manage IoT devices. These nodes ensure secure data transmission and protect against potential cyber threats.
  • Interactive AI Kiosks: Strategically located kiosks powered by Gorilla's AI platform will provide tourists and residents with real-time information on historical sites, local attractions, and essential city services. These kiosks will also serve as hubs for collecting AI-processed data to improve city services.
  • Smart Mobility and Parking: AI algorithms will power intelligent parking systems, congestion management tools, and real-time traffic monitoring, reducing bottlenecks and improving transportation flow across Santa Marta.
  • AI Video Analytics for Public Safety: Advanced AI-powered cameras and analytics will be deployed throughout the city to enhance public safety by detecting and analysing potential threats in real time.
  • Environmental Monitoring and Insights: AI-powered sensors will collect and analyse environmental data, including air quality, temperature and noise levels, providing actionable insights to create a healthier, more sustainable urban environment.
